import { AccountObjectsRequest, Client, EscrowCreate, EscrowFinish, isoTimeToRippleTime, } from '../../dist/npm' const client = new Client('wss://s.altnet.rippletest.net:51233') void sendEscrow() // The snippet walks us through creating and finishing escrows. async function sendEscrow(): Promise { await client.connect() // creating wallets as prerequisite const { wallet: wallet1 } = await client.fundWallet() const { wallet: wallet2 } = await client.fundWallet() console.log('Balances of wallets before Escrow tx was created:') console.log( await client.getXrpBalance(wallet1.classicAddress), await client.getXrpBalance(wallet2.classicAddress), ) // finish 2 seconds after the escrow is actually created and tx is validated. const finishAfter = isoTimeToRippleTime(Date()) + 2 // creating an Escrow using `EscrowCreate` and submit and wait for tx to be validated. const createTx: EscrowCreate = { TransactionType: 'EscrowCreate', Account: wallet1.address, Destination: wallet2.address, Amount: '1000000', FinishAfter: finishAfter, } const createEscrowResponse = await client.submitAndWait(createTx, { wallet: wallet1, }) console.log(createEscrowResponse) // check that the object was actually created const accountObjectsRequest: AccountObjectsRequest = { command: 'account_objects', account: wallet1.classicAddress, } const accountObjects = (await client.request(accountObjectsRequest)).result .account_objects console.log("Escrow object exists in `wallet1`'s account") console.log(accountObjects) // the creator finishes the Escrow using `EscrowFinish` to release the Escrow const finishTx: EscrowFinish = { TransactionType: 'EscrowFinish', Account: wallet1.classicAddress, Owner: wallet1.classicAddress, OfferSequence: Number(createEscrowResponse.result.Sequence), } await client.submit(finishTx, { wallet: wallet1, }) // we see the balances to verify. console.log('Balances of wallets after Escrow was sent') console.log( await client.getXrpBalance(wallet1.classicAddress), await client.getXrpBalance(wallet2.classicAddress), ) await client.disconnect() }
